Abstract

An unlocking device of an elevator landing door, a triangular key is rotated in place of the vertical operation of the key removal bar to unlock the lock device. The unlocking device is formed by modifying an unlocking device of an elevator landing door wherein an unlocking keyway mouth piece having a keyway in which a key removal bar is inserted is fixed to the rear side of the elevator landing door, and an unlocking lever is pushed up by operating the key removal bar in a vertical direction to unlock the lock device of the landing door. The unlocking device comprises an operating piece installed at the same position as the unlocking keyway mouth piece having the keyway in which the key removal bar at the rear side of the landing door is inserted and having the keyway mouth piece in which the triangular key is inserted, an operating lever fixed to the operating piece and having an operating pin fixed to the operating end thereof, and a trigger installed between the operating pin of the operating lever and the connection metal of the lock device of the landing door and connecting the opening pin and the connecting metal to each other. Description

The tripper of elevator door and remodeling method thereof
Technical field
The present invention relates to a kind of tripper and remodeling method thereof of elevator door of the layer door from stop side release elevator.
Background technology
In the tripper of existing elevator door, for example open as described in 4-No. 338092 communiques as the Japanese Patent spy, it adopts such structure: the key shifting bar is inserted in the T font key hole mouth piece (mouthpiece) of the top rear face of being located at layer door, operate this in vertical direction and push away trip lever more than the key shifting bar, carry out release.And, in addition, open as described in clear 59-No. 42261 as Japanese patent gazette is real, have the device of such structure in addition, thereby replace carrying out release at vertical direction operation key shifting bar with rotating the triangle key.
In the former structure and the latter's structure, be arranged at the installation site difference of key hole mouth piece of the top rear face of layer door.For example, as shown in Figure 6, adopting such structure in the tripper of vertical direction operation key shifting bar (not shown): the position of T font key hole mouth piece 3 and the lower end of trip lever 2 are positioned at same position in the plane, the lower end that the key shifting bar that utilization is inserted upwards pushes away trip lever 2 comes release to be arranged at the locking device 4 of the top, upper end of layer door 1.Under the situation of such elevator refitting engineer, promptly, thereby be transformed into structure for replacing operating the key shifting bar and carry out under the situation of tripper of release in vertical direction with rotating the triangle key at tripper from this structure, for example, as shown in Figure 7, the installation site of leg-of-mutton key hole mouth piece 11 must be changed apart from d to graphic right side from the lower end of trip lever 2, the position of the key hole of therefore necessary modification level door 1, or change layer door 1, thereby the problem that exists the cost when transforming tripper to raise.
Summary of the invention
The present invention proposes in order to address the above problem, its purpose is to provide a kind of like this tripper and remodeling method thereof of elevator door: even do not change the installation site of key hole mouth piece, also can be enough rotation triangle key replace operating the key shifting bar in vertical direction and carry out release.
The present invention is a kind of tripper of elevator door, it is used for and will has the tripper of the elevator door of such structure, soon operate in vertical direction on the key shifting bar and push away trip lever, thereby the tripper of the elevator door of the locking device of release layer door, be transformed into the tripper of structure for carrying out release by rotation triangle key, it is characterized in that, comprise: active gage, the release with the key hole that inserts the key shifting bar of the inboard of its layer door is arranged on the same position with the key hole mouth piece, and this active gage has the key hole mouth piece that is used to insert the triangle key; Working beam, it is fixed on the above-mentioned active gage, and at the distolateral work pin that is provided with of its work; Trigger part, between the attaching parts of the locking device of its work pin that is arranged at this working beam and layer, and with this both couple together.
Like this, can be transformed into tripper:, carry out release thereby also can replace operating in vertical direction the key shifting bar with rotation triangle key even do not change the installation site of key hole mouth piece with such structure.
In addition, under the released state of the present invention when normal open and close of layer door, even be disengaged and attaching parts and triggering under the situation that part moves downwards in the fastening state of the locking device of layer door, the work pin of working beam still is positioned at the central authorities of the slotted hole that triggers part.
Like this, working beam does not rotate, and still can keep static state at level attitude.

As shown in Figure 6, in the tripper of existing elevator door, it adopts such structure: elevator door 1 will be opened or closed by the elevator doorway that elevator floor stops three body side frames surround, when the maintenance examination of elevator, from the key hole in the front of layer door 1 key shifting bar (not shown) is inserted and to be arranged at the T font key hole mouth piece 3 of top rear face, push away trip lever 2 by operating in vertical direction on this key shifting bar, thereby release is arranged at the locking device 4 of the top, upper end of layer door 1.This locking device 4 has: engaging projecting part 6, and it is fixed on hangs on the housing (hanger case) 5; And lock unit 9, it is pivotally mounted on the door hanger (door hanger) 7 by the mode of pivot pin 8 with direction swing up and down, this door hanger 7 is fixed on the upper end of layer door 1, and a leading section of this lock unit 9 is fastened on the above-mentioned engaging projecting part 6 by deadweight all the time.Another leading section of the opposite side that clips pivot pin 8 of this lock unit 9 is provided with attaching parts 10.Under the situation of the refitting engineer that carries out elevator, promptly, at tripper from this structure, thereby be transformed into structure under the situation of tripper that replaces operating in vertical direction the key shifting bar with rotation triangle key and carry out release, be transformed into tripper as the elevator door of the embodiment of the present invention 1 of Fig. 1~shown in Figure 5.
That is, in Fig. 1~Fig. 4, at first, owing to do not use trip lever 2,2a is cut away in the bottom that therefore will become the trip lever 2 of obstacle, perhaps trip lever 2 is unloaded fully and removes (with reference to Fig. 1).Next, will have the active gage 12 of the key hole mouth piece 11 that is used to insert the triangle key, be installed on the position of rear side of key hole on the top that is arranged at existing layer door 1.At the distolateral work pin 14 that is provided with of the work of being fixed in the working beam 13 on this active gage 12.And, between the work pin 14 of the attaching parts 10 of existing tripper and working beam 13, be provided with the triggering part 15 that is used to connect both.In addition, be provided with in the bottom of this triggering part 15 and be used to slotted hole 16 that work pin 14 is inserted through.And, owing near the bottom of this slotted hole 16, insert and dispose work pin 14, therefore as shown in Figure 5, when the normal switching of layer door 1, moving in disengagement upward (having more than needed) scope that the slotted hole 16 that is arranged at triggering part 15 is limited of attaching parts 10 and triggering part 15, and can not interfere with work pin 14.Therefore, working beam 13 does not rotate, and still can keep quiescence at level attitude.
In the tripper of this improved elevator door, when the maintenance examination of elevator, by the front of triangle key from layer door 1 is inserted into the leg-of-mutton key hole of key hole mouth piece 11, and carry out rotating operation, working beam 13 is rotated to the direction of arrow (clockwise direction) of Fig. 1, and the 14 drop-down triggering parts 15 that are fixed on the attaching parts 10 are sold in the work of the front end by working beam 13.By this action, the stroke that attaching parts 10 is produced to the direction of arrow (downward direction) of Fig. 1, thus become released state shown in Figure 2.Therefore, owing to do not need to use the trip lever 2 of existing tripper, therefore do not need to change layer installation site of the key hole mouth piece of door 1, just can be transformed into structure is by rotating the tripper that the triangle key carries out release.
In addition, during key operated, working beam 13 is because the restriction of the slewing area of the key hole mouth piece 11 of the moment of the balancing of mass about its turning cylinder and triangle key, and static at level attitude.
In addition, under the released state when normal switching of layer door 1, as shown in Figure 5, fastening state at locking device 4 is disengaged, lock unit 9 by pivot pin 8 swing upward, attaching parts 10 and triggering under the mobile downwards situation of part 15, work pin 14 still is positioned at the substantial middle that is arranged at the slotted hole 16 that triggers part 15, and is unlikely to make 14 actions of work pin.Therefore, working beam 13 does not rotate, and still can keep quiescence at level attitude.
In addition, tripper to the added mass of moving system only is and the cooresponding part of quality that triggers part 15.Therefore, can suppress size influence very little to the power that is used to make improved tripper action.
As mentioned above, the tripper of elevator door of the present invention and remodeling method thereof are applicable to the refitting engineer of the tripper of such elevator door, promptly, thereby for operating the tripper of the elevator door of the locking device that pushes away trip lever release layer door on the key shifting bar in vertical direction, is with rotate triangle key to replace in vertical direction operate tripper that key shifting bar carry out release thereby be transformed into structure with structure.
